History
The club was established in 2002 as a Saturday team for Bedfont Sunday, a
Sunday league team, and shortly afterwards absorbed the Bedfont Eagles youth club. In 2003 they joined Division One of the Hounslow and District League, going on to win it at the first attempt.
In 2004 Bedfont joined Division One of the

Ground
The club play at the Bedfont Recreation Ground on Hatton Road in Bedfont. It has a capacity of 3,000, of which 200 is covered.[ In 2018, the Bedfont Recreation Ground hosted a number of games in the CONIFA World Cup.Why the CONIFA World Football Cup matters to Matabeleland]
